Output e63e21d2e59779c598051dcbc30b3dc863b33c6d5bfe6f4e6144fbcd6a1b9d10:17

value
3730
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cd402937b14b7ce525b881181cd85584a54899fc688da7a13077d6ba7f4e55c9
address
bc1pe4qzjda3fd7w2fdcsyvpekz4sjj53x0udzx60gfswltt5l6w2hystm2vwm
transaction
e63e21d2e59779c598051dcbc30b3dc863b33c6d5bfe6f4e6144fbcd6a1b9d10
confirmations
146683
spent
true